CLEARLAKE OAKS — The 27th annual Clearlake Oaks/Glenhaven Catfish Derby drew a record number of participants when 633 (518 adults and 115 children) showed up to compete in the three-day event. The winner in the adult division was Gary Moore of Clearlake who reeled in a 24.55-pound catfish and took home the grand prize which was a new Gregor aluminum boat, trailer and 15 hp Yamaha outboard. Moore said that he caught his winning catfish in Cache Creek near the dam using shrimp for bait. The winner in the kid”s division was 13-year-old Christopher Lombardo of Sacramento with a 14.61-pound catfish. He won a Nintendo Wii System.

The derby ran from noon on Friday until noon on Sunday and a total of 124 catfish were weighed in. According to derby official Dennis Locke, 60 percent of the contestants came from out of the county. Fishermen came from Hawaii, Idaho, Nevada, Oregon, Arizona, New Mexico and throughout California. Locke said that proceeds from the derby are used to fund local projects.

“All proceeds from the derby are sent back into our community. Our business association supports through donations to local schools, parks, senior and youth services, non-profit organizations and a graduating senior scholarship program. We also fund the annual Clearlake Oaks 4th of July fireworks display.” Locke said.
